Obligation towards the environment lies at the core of any trusted green‑waste removal service. Instead of consigning organic particles to a landfill-- where it decomposes gradually and releases methane-- credible service providers channel green waste to composting or mulching plants. As a result, turf clippings, fallen leaves and branches are changed into soil enhancers or garden mulch, benefiting local nurseries, farms and municipal green locations. For eco‑aware house owners, this often tips the scale toward working with an expert green‑waste removal firm rather than illegally dumping waste or allowing it to decay on website, which can draw insects and pose fire threats in hot weather. Current tightening of organic‑waste regulations by Sydney councils has actually driven more citizens to look for operators who can make sure correct handling and recycling of all collected material. Cost and benefit are 2 more factors Green Waste Removal continues to grow in popularity. Traditional skip bin hire requires forward planning, an appropriate area on the property or kerb to put the bin, and often a council license if it needs to rest on the street for an extended duration. Green Waste Removal, by contrast, is generally a same-day or next-day service where a team shows up, loads the material straight, and takes it away, leaving absolutely nothing behind for the client to manage. Prices is usually based upon the volume of waste or the size of the job, and many operators are in advance about quotes before any work begins, which takes the guesswork out of budgeting for a garden clean-up. This openness has actually made Green Waste Removal an appealing alternative for individuals who desire an uncomplicated, no-fuss solution rather than the continuous commitment of employing and later on arranging collection of a bin.
